Frequently Asked Questions
What is simple random sampling?
Simple random sampling is a method of selecting a subset of a population where each member has an equal chance of being chosen, ensuring unbiased results.
How does data acquisition work in research?
Data acquisition involves collecting and measuring information from various sources, such as sensors, instruments, or surveys, to analyze and interpret for research purposes.
What is the difference between analog and digital data?
Analog data is continuous and can take any value within a range, while digital data is discrete and represented by binary digits (0s and 1s).
What is cluster sampling?
Cluster sampling is a technique where the population is divided into clusters, and a random selection of these clusters is chosen for data collection, often used when the population is large and spread out.
How is a table of random numbers used in data collection?
A table of random numbers is used to ensure that each member of a population has an equal chance of being selected, facilitating unbiased simple random sampling.
